Research On The Occupational Stress Management Of Junior High School Teachers In Xiangshui Experiment

With the rapid development of urbanization in the country,more and more people have left towns and villages to buy houses in the county town,and their children have also moved to the county town with their parents.The school where the author is located is a junior high school located in Xiangshui,Subei,Jiangsu.In the fall semester of 2019 alone,the school 's first-year freshmen added 10 classes.The increasing number of students has caused a serious shortage of teachers in the school.When the number of teachers is insufficient,each teacher must take on multiple subjects,which greatly increases the pressure on teachers and affects their physical and mental health and family life.In the process of education and teaching practice,the mentality of job burnout has increased correspondingly.Based on the teacher's occupational stress theory,this study carried out a survey on occupational stress questionnaires for teachers in experimental secondary schools in Xiangshui County.After analyzing 202 valid questionnaires through SPSS,it was found that,in general,the occupational pressure of teachers in experimental junior high schools in Xiangshui County was at a moderately high level.The sources of stress are multi-dimensional,mainly reflected in the six dimensions of student parents and social public opinion,welfare status,student factors,examinations and further studies,workload and self-development.According to the survey results,a careful analysis of the causes of stress is found,and it is found that the causes of teacher stress problems are factors such as students,schools,families,individual teachers,student parents,and public opinion.This research reflects on the rights and obligations of government departments,education authorities,schools and individual teachers at four levels,with a view to proposing paths and thinking for the current release of junior middle school teachers 'occupational pressure and providing a positive reference for solving the problem of teachers' occupational pressure.
